In any partnership, transparency about workday interactions helps prevent misunderstandings from simmering into conflicts. Start by naming boundaries together, not in accusation but as a shared framework. Discuss what kinds of conversations feel appropriate, how often coworkers should be present during sensitive discussions, and where meetings should occur. Consider agreeing on boundaries around socializing after hours, online messaging, and discussing personal life details. A practical rule is to refrain from sharing intimate topics with colleagues who are not your partner, and to limit emotional disclosures to your closest confidant, ideally within your marriage. This collaborative approach reinforces teamwork and reduces the chance of drift toward secrecy or insecurity.
Boundaries thrive when they are concrete and revisited, not vague and forgotten. Set boundaries that fit your unique circumstances—different workplaces, roles, and personalities require tailored rules. For example, agree on prompts to trigger a pause before responding to a colleague’s private messages that veer toward personal territory. Establish a policy on accepting gifts or invitations that blur professional lines, and decide how to handle late-night calls after work hours. Documenting these expectations in a shared note or calendar can be surprisingly effective; it creates accountability and makes both partners feel respected. Regular check-ins keep the framework flexible and responsive to evolving careers and family needs.
Mutual accountability strengthens trust and supports lasting partnerships.
When you notice a boundary being tested, address it with calm, specific feedback rather than dwelling on fault. Use “I” statements to express how a colleague’s behavior affects your relationship, and avoid accusing language that escalates defensiveness. For instance, say, “I feel uncomfortable when personal topics are discussed in group chats,” instead of, “You’re letting this happen.” Invite your partner to share their observations as well, which reinforces teamwork and signals that you both take the boundary seriously. If a boundary is repeatedly challenged, revisit and modify the expectations together, explaining the rationale behind the change. This process demonstrates commitment and prevents small breaches from morphing into larger breaches of trust.

In practice, boundaries are not about censorship but about protecting what matters most. They help you manage jealousy, reduce misinterpretations, and preserve intimacy. Consider how proximity to colleagues during projects, shared lunches, or after-hours gatherings can be navigated with mutual consent. Acknowledge that professional admiration for a coworker is not inherently problematic, but romantic or emotional dependence is not sustainable within a marriage. By maintaining clear separation between work life and home life, you create mental space for each other. Celebrate practical wins when boundaries are honored, such as smoother conversations at home and fewer lingering questions about what happened at the office.
Practice honest communication and steady routines to safeguard trust.
The moment boundaries are framed with empathy rather than suspicion, couples unlock resilience. Practice documenting decisions you both make, such as what is discussed with colleagues, where updates are shared, and who is included in sensitive conversations. This written clarity reduces misinterpretation and provides a reference if questions arise later. It also models healthy conflict resolution for any future challenges. When missteps occur, address them promptly, avoid shaming, and reconstruct the boundary plan with renewed clarity. Honest apologies and concrete adjustments demonstrate maturity and commitment, helping both partners feel safe to navigate complex workplace dynamics without sacrificing marital privacy.

Create rituals that reinforce your boundary system without becoming rigid or punitive. For example, schedule a weekly “boundary check-in” where you review recent interactions and adjust strategies as needed. Celebrate transparency by sharing how respected boundaries improve your emotional connection and reduce unnecessary security concerns. Keep a shared calendar for work-related social events, indicating which gatherings are appropriate for couples to attend as a unit. This proactive approach reduces late-night misunderstandings and helps preserve the sense that your marriage is the priority. Over time, these routines become second nature, dissolving anxiety and fostering trust.
Boundaries, accountability, and calm dialogue sustain healthy marriages.
A key element of boundary work is consistency across all settings, from onboarding to annual reviews. Ensure both partners know how to respond if a colleague crosses a line, whether through a direct conversation, involving a supervisor, or temporarily removing oneself from a situation. Training yourself to respond with calm, respectful language preserves dignity while signaling boundaries. It also signals to coworkers that your marriage is intentional, not negotiable. Pairing this consistency with visible support from both partners for each other’s careers reinforces that you are united. Consistency reduces ambiguity and the risk that rumors or miscommunications erode the relationship you’ve built at home.
When boundaries are challenged, turn to practical, nonjudgmental problem-solving. Propose a short, collaborative reset—pause the interaction, reassess its scope, and decide on permissible boundaries going forward. If a colleague seems persistent in crossing lines, seek guidance from a trusted supervisor or HR, framing concerns in terms of professional boundaries and privacy rather than personal accusations. The goal is to protect your marriage while maintaining professional respect. By approaching issues with fairness and a calm demeanor, you demonstrate that boundaries exist to strengthen work life, not to punish others or arbitrate every emotion. Your shared stance will set a standard for colleagues too.

Ongoing commitment, respect, and deliberate boundaries protect both partners.
Consider the role of technology in boundary maintenance. Use separate personal and work devices when possible, and adjust notification settings to minimize alerts that tempt curiosity or rumor. Turn off nonessential notifications during family time, and avoid revealing passwords or private credentials to coworkers. These small precautions create a tangible sense of privacy, signaling that intimacy at home takes precedence. Regularly review your digital hygiene with your partner, such as what content is appropriate to share in chat threads or how to handle work-related gossip. When both partners participate in these tech boundaries, trust deepens because actions align with shared values.
Another practical area is social media etiquette. Agree on what is appropriate to post about work relationships and what should remain private. Establish guidelines for commenting on colleagues’ updates, liking personal posts, or sharing professional achievements. By coordinating online behavior, you reduce the chance of misinterpretation or jealousy. Discuss how to respond if a coworker expresses personal interest outside of work. The aim is to preserve a clear boundary between professional admiration and personal attachment, ensuring that online interactions never undermine your marriage’s privacy or security.
It helps to view boundaries as an ongoing practice rather than a one-time agreement. Revisit them at natural transition points—new roles, promotions, or shifts in team dynamics. Acknowledge how changes in stress, hours, or childcare can influence boundary feasibility. Use these moments to reaffirm your shared goals, remind each other of the reasons you established limits, and adjust expectations if needed. Encourage open dialogue about emotions that surface as a result of workplace interactions. When couples stay curious about each other’s experiences and respond with compassion, they preserve trust and make it easier to protect privacy without feeling controlling.
Finally, celebrate the relational benefits of well-kept boundaries. You’ll likely find increased emotional safety, better quality of time together, and more honest conversations about needs and fears. A strong boundary system reduces the energy spent managing misunderstandings, leaving more room for affection and mutual support. It also models healthy behavior for any children or future partners who may observe how couples navigate work-life balance. By prioritizing consent, respect, and clear communication, you create a durable foundation where both spouses feel seen, valued, and secure in their shared life.
